Q.1. soil is to be excavated from a. borrow pit which was density of 1.75 gm/cc & water content of 12%. The soil is compacted so that water content is 18% and the dry density is 1,65 gm/cc: for- 1000 m of soil in fill, estimate the quantity of soil to be excavated from the pit in m' and the amount of water to added, also determine the void ratios of the soil in borrow pit & fill? G.s= 2.7
